An Ongoing Problem in Healthcare Environments

Healthcare-associated infection (HAIs) continue to plague our healthcare facilities. According to CDC progress reports, preventing HAIs continues to be the top priority of the agency. However, the data remains consistent over the past several years, reporting that even after sterile sanitation and commercial cleaning, 1 in 31 patients will acquire a HAI, resulting in longer hospital stays, readmissions, and even death. This same reporting shows there were 41,459 more reported HAI cases in 2018 than the previous year. The financial burden on healthcare systems is estimated to be between $30 and $45 billion annually in the United States alone.
In addition to hospitals, the life sciences and pharmaceutical research & development and manufacturing facilities face the same threat. Bringing a new drug to market consistently costs over $1 billion. A single airborne contamination or surface contamination event during R&D can cost the company millions of dollars in scratch trials and timeline set-backs. The same is true during the manufacturing process. These areas must remain void of all microorganisms such as bacteria, fungus, and spores.

Clinical, Peer Reviewed, and Other Studies:

 

This study evaluated a product designed to create a long-lasting surface coating that provides continuous antimicrobial action. The product assessed in this study was found to have persisted over 15 weeks in reducing the total number of bacteria and antibiotic resistant bacteria on surfaces within an ICU. After applying the system in an ICU, cultures were taken at 1, 2, 4, 8, and 15 weeks and average levels of bacteria never returned to pre-treatment levels. This peer-reviewed paper was printed in the American Journal of Infection Control (Issue 42, pages 1178-81).

Clinical Infectious Diseases, October 2019. Impact of a Novel Antimicrobial Surface Coating on Healthcare-Associated Infections (HAIs) and Environmental Bioburden at Two Urban Hospitals.
Statistically significant reductions in HAIs and environmental bioburdens occurred in the units receiving the antimicrobial surface coating, suggesting the potential for improved patient outcomes and persistent reductions in environmental contamination. Public Transit Study
The goal of this study was to assess bacterial loads on very high touch point surfaces within municipal buses. Samples were taken in the drivers’ compartment, entrance railing, seat backs, interior railing and fare boxes. An overall significant reduction was observed 30 days after treatment in the buses which transported roughly 12,000 passengers per bus during the study. Protocol Standards

Clean surfaces start with clean air, and clean air starts in the HVAC System. This is where The Signal Hygiene Application Protocol begins. Air handler units are perfect incubation chambers for microorganisms. If gone untreated, microorganisms can colonize and emit spores into the air and sent directly into the indoor breathing environment. During a scheduled shutdown, filtration racks, motors, coils, baffles, air chambers and ductwork are manually sterilized, disinfected and protected with the same active-antimicrobial protocol as interior surfaces. A single treatment can last as long as 24 months and is monitored every 4 months with third-party data shared with the client.
Interior facility surfaces are treated immediately following discharge cleaning and room turnover mandated protocols in patient rooms. Common areas and life sciences facilities can be treated during off-hours or scheduled low activity hours. Certified technicians are unmarked and maintain a low profile while working in the facility and are prohibited from speaking with anyone other than the direct facility personnel in charge of their services. Every square foot of the facility as well as mobile assets are treated as part of the service. Following the service, periodic testing of efficacy is conducted by third parties with data shared with the client. Retreatment is scheduled every 90 days of high touch-point surfaces and 120 days of low touch-point surfaces. Emergency retreatments are available within 6 hours of initial contact.
